In view of the current situation of soil pollution, the relevant policies of the country have also come out one after anotherIn addition to the "13th Five-Year Plan" "weight loss reduction", on May 31, the State Council also issued the "Soil Pollution Prevention and Control Action Plan", the high-profile "Earth Ten" for soil restoration set out a timetable, by 2020, the national soil pollution increase trend will be initially curbed, the overall stability of soil environmental quality, arable land and construction land soil environmental safety will be basic ally guaranteedIt also made it clear that the relevant accountability measures will be put in place by the end of 2017According to the Ministry of Environmental Protection, the relevant person in charge of the pollution of soil can be repaired to reduce its harm, thereby restoring the original functionSimply put, repair is generally divided into physical repair, chemical repair and biorepair three categoriesHowever, due to the severity and complexity of soil pollution, physical and chemical repair alone requires not only the use of a variety of technologies, and the financial and time costs that are not to be underestimatedIn addition to this, there is one of the biggest drawbacks - the incomplete removal of pollutants, leading to secondary pollution, resulting in a certain degree of environmental health risksLiu Haiming, general manager of Beijing Aerospace Hengfeng,which has been committed to soil restoration and aims to create green ecological agriculture, said: "At present, china's high cost of soil pollution control, long cycle, difficult, compared with traditional physical and chemical repair methods, with fast and efficient, high safety performance, low cost and other characteristics of biological repair will become the main role of soil pollution control." The huge natural capacity of microbial degradation of organic compounds is the basis of biorepair, so in modern bioremediation technology, microbial repair has occupied a dominant position, not only to achieve the effect of weight loss reduction, alleviate further soil pollution, but also improve crop quality and yield, known as a non-toxic effective, environmentally friendly technology" for why microbes can play such a large role, Liu Haiming told reporters: On the one hand, microbiome agents can not only reduce the highly toxic Cr6 plus to low-toxic Cr3 plus to reduce its harm, but also by changing the stability of heavy metals, to repair soil contaminated with heavy metalsIn addition, microbial agent can also use effective nutrition and energy, in the soil filter ingelet process by secreting organic acid strains to dissolve heavy metals, thereby reducing the toxicity of heavy metals, dissolving and degradation of heavy metals in the soil;"With the release of the 'Ten Dirt' and the deepening and maturity of research and application of repair technology, microbes have played an increasingly important role in the repair of contaminated soil and have received more and more extensive attentionThere is no doubt that the bio-remediation of microbial agents will also usher in explosive developmentMr Liu said
